Scholars Cup Challenge 2025

Scholars Cup Challenge is a prestigious essay and inter-school debate competition that aims to ignite critical thinking, creativity, and leadership among secondary school students across Nigeria. Hosted by Lancaster University Ghana, this platform empowers students to explore pressing African and global issues through research, writing, and debate, while gaining recognition from one of West Africa’s top British universities.

2025 Debate Theme: The Digital Pulse

The theme Digital Pulse explores the continuous and rapid advancement of digital technologies and their pervasive impact on Nigerian society. It delves into how mobile connectivity, the internet, social media, and digital services are transforming everyday experiences, creating new economic avenues, and redefining social norms. At the same time, it addresses critical issues such as cybersecurity, digital inequality, data privacy, and the need for sustainable digital infrastructure

Scholars Cup Challenge 2025 Essay Competition & Debate Qualifiers

Competition Structure

The Essay Competition is the official gateway to the prestigious Scholars Cup Challenge 2025 Interschool Debate. It is designed to test creativity, critical thinking, and argumentation skills while giving only the best schools the chance to advance.

How It Works

Round 1: Initial Entry

All participating schools will submit original essays on a designated theme. Submissions are judged and scored. Only the top-performing schools advance to the next stage.

Round 2: Advanced Essay Challenge

Schools that qualify from Round 1 will be given a new essay topic. Their submissions will be assessed for originality, depth, and the strength of their arguments. Finalists for the debate will be chosen from this round.

Debate Finals Qualification

Only schools that excel in Round 2 will secure a place in the Scholars Cup Challenge 2025 Interschool Debate.

Interschool Debate Finale

• A knockout-style, one-day live tournament where qualifying schools debate before a live audience and judging panel.
• Participants will speak on future-facing themes with an emphasis on research, teamwork, spontaneity, and clarity of thought.
• Awards & Recognition:
• Best Debater
• Best Rebuttal
• Best Team
• Scholarships, gadgets, and cash prizes

Debate Format: Knockout rounds with time-bound speeches and rebuttals
